Pinch to pause on iOS, back button on Android to pause. On iOS and Android, swipe the screen to roll the ball (pro tip: longer swipes to roll with more force). ESC to pause. The mouse/trackpad also can push the ball in a manner similar to the bowling ball controller (like a big trackball) used in the original attraction game. On macOS and Windows, roll the ball using AWSD or arrow keys. HyperBowl's home base is now here on itch.io as (macOS, Windows, and Android), on the App Store for iPhone and iPad, and on Steam for macOS and Windows.Īfter working on this for ten years (got the Classic lane running on iOS back in 2009!), I've stopped using Unity, for my own projects, but I'll keep this version of HyperBowl available as long as it's still running, and maybe one of these days I'll get it running on a new engine, In the meantime, I put the Unity scripts (but not the licensed assets or original code) on Github. This licensed remake of HyperBowl, the bowling game launched over twenty years ago in the Sony Metreon, includes all six original lanes (Classic, Rome, Forest, High Seas, San Francisco, Tokyo) plus a few new ones.
